    The effect of different bed head angles on the hemodynamic parameters of intensive care patients lying in the supine position: a quasi-experimental study

    No full text
    Aims: The aim of this study was to research the effect of different bed head angles on the hemodynamic parameters of intensive care patients lying in the supine position. Methods: This study was a non-randomized and non-controlled, quasiexperimental repeated measures study. The study was conducted with 50 intensive care patients aged 18 and over in a general surgery intensive care unit in Turkey. With each patient in the supine position, the bed head was raised to an angle of 0°, 20°, 30°, and 45° without a pillow, and the hemodynamic parameters of central venous pressure, systolic and diastolic blood pressure, heart rate, breathing rate, and peripheral oxygen saturation were recorded after 0 and 10 min. Results: It was found that the mean central venous pressure value measured at min 0 and 10 was higher when the intensive care patients' bed head angle was raised to 45° than when the bed head was at an angle of 0° or 20° (p < .05). It was found that the patients' other hemodynamic parameters were not affected by different bed head angles. Conclusions: It was concluded as a result of this research that in intensive care patients in the supine position, only central venous pressure was affected by bed head angle, and that central venous pressure measurement can be reliably made at a bed head angle of 30°

    Hope and psychological resilience in primary caregivers of patients with a chronic mental illness followed in a community mental health center

    No full text
    Purpose: The aim of this study is to examine hope and psychological resilience in primary caregivers of patients with a chronic mental illness. Design and methods: The descriptive study was conducted on 297 caregivers in community mental health centers in Turkey. Data were collected using the Introductory Information Form, Dispositional Hope Scale and the Resilience Scale for Adults. Findings: Hope and psychological resilience of primary caregivers of patients with a chronic mental illness were moderate. To sociodemographic and caregiver characteristics; caregivers who are over 40 years old, lost his/her spouse, low education level, housewife or retired, unemployed, who evaluated their incomes low, mother, living in the same house with the patient, caring for ten years or more, caring for another patient and not getting help in care had lower hope and resilience levels. Compared to patients with a diagnosis of bipolar disorder, caregivers of patients with schizophrenia had lower hope and psychological resilience levels. Conclusions: Primary caregivers of patients with a chronic mental illness should be supported in terms of hope and psychological resilience

    Short-term prognostic value of the culprit-SYNTAX score in patients with acute myocardial infarction

    Get PDF
    Background: The SYNergy between Percutaneous Coronary Intervention with TAXus and Cardiac Surgery (SYNTAX) score is a scoring system that helps to decide on surgery or percutaneous coronary intervention (PCI) in patients with acute myocardial infarction (MI), and studies are showing the prognostic value of this scoring system in both MI and coronary artery disease patients undergoing PCI. In acute coronary syndrome (ACS) patients, the infarct-related artery and the complexity of the lesions are also important in terms of mortality and morbidity. Our study aimed to determine the prognostic value of the culprit vessel’s SYNTAX score (cul-SS) in patients presenting with MI. Methods: In our study, 1284 patients presenting with MI were analyzed retrospectively. The SYNTAX scores and cul-SS of the patients were calculated. In-hospital and 30-day deaths and major complications were accepted as primary outcomes. The SYNTAX scores and cul-SS were compared in terms of predicting primary outcomes. Conclusions: Major complications were observed in 36 (2.8%) patients, death in 42 (3.3%) patients, and stent thrombosis in 24 (1.9%) patients. The area under the curves for SYNTAX and cul-SS for predicting primary outcomes is 0.64 and 0.68 (p = 0.026), respectively. Cul-SS was as successful as the SYNTAX score in predicting stent thrombosis and was superior in predicting short-term death and major complications

    Bilateral locked posterior shoulder dislocation overlooked for 15 months treated with the modified McLaughlin procedure: A case report

    Get PDF
    Science Citation Index Expanded (SCI-E)Neglected bilateral posterior shoulder dislocation is a rare injury caused primarily by an epileptic seizure. The injury is usually associated with a reverse Hill-Sachs lesion in the anteromedial aspect of the humeral head. The modified McLaughlin technique may avoid instability and osteoarthritis when 20 to 40% of the articular surface is affected by reverse Hill-Sachs. In this article, we present the clinical results of a case overlooked in the literature for the longest time, i.e., for 15 months. A 46-year-old male patient was receiving treatment for epilepsy for five years. There was no fall or trauma in the four seizures he had during this time. The last seizure was 15 months ago. When the patient presented to our clinic, both shoulders were symmetrically deformed, the anterior shoulder contour disappeared (empty socket sign), and there was a loss of upper contour. The computed tomography (CT) scan revealed a posteriorly locked dislocation with a reverse Hill-Sachs lesion in 32% of the left shoulder and 36% of the right shoulder. We applied the modified McLaughlin procedure to the dominant right shoulder and, two months later, we used it to the left shoulder (with a graft taken from the anterior superior iliac spine). At one-year of follow-up, both shoulders were moderately functional: forward elevation left 70° and right 50°, abduction left 40° and right 60°, and internal rotation: the back of the hand could touch the fifth lumbar vertebra. Meanwhile, the patient did not suffer from recurrent dislocation. The pre- and postoperative Constant-Murley Scores for the right and left shoulder were 30/52 and 11/48, respectively. Although the operational outcomes using the modified McLaughlin technique were not ideal, with no recurrence, the patient seemed to be satisfied with this outcome. In conclusion, in neglected locked shoulder fracture-dislocations, the modified McLaughlin technique is a method that can respond to the pathophysiology by eliminating reverse Hill–Sachs lesion

    Analysis of the zezé series in the context of ten core values

    Get PDF

Çalışmanın sonucunda serinin kök değerlerin aktarımında etkili ve değerlere ilişkili tutum ve davranışları kazanımda fayda sağlayacak nitelikte olduğu sonucuna ulaşılmıştır.Values are judgments that are crucial to preserving social life. Societies pass on these values to future generations in order to maintain their unity and solidarity. Literary works are one of the resources used to teach values to children. The aim of this study is to examine Jose Mauro De Vasconcelos's the Zezé Series which consists of Şeker Portakalı, Güneşi Uyandıralım, and Delifişek based on the ten core values of the Ministry of National Education and the classification of attitudes and behaviors consistent with these values. Basic qualitative pattern one of the qualitative research methods is used in the research, and the data is analyzed using the descriptive analysis method. According to the findings of the study, love, friendship, and patience are the most frequently used core values in the Zezé Series, while the least common core values are self-control, respect, responsibility and justice. The study concluded that is effective in transferring fundamental values and will help readers develop value-related attitudes and behaviours

    Evolution of software development process from past to future: an important reflection of digital transformation

    No full text
    The software development process has undergone a great evolution from past to present. There is a rapid change from traditional software development methods to modern and innovative approaches. This change is an important re ection of digital transformation along with technological developments. Today, developments in many areas such as arti cial intelligence, machine learning, automatic code generation, smart test automation, low code development lead the change in the software development process. In the future, it is predicted that the software development process will evolve into faster, more reliable, exible and innovative methods with the impact of advanced technologies. This will a ect all environments that produce, operate and use the software and will cause radical changes in usage. In this study, the change and current situation of the software development process from past to present will be discussed. Predictions will be shared on how and in what way digital transformation and technological advances may a ect the process in the future
